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0512261 48273395 1576691635
318636 71442228625 060
318636 71442228625 060
96643661 568430 146 114 765774
All about undefined
Interested in learning more?
318636 71442228625 060
96643661 568430 146 114 765774
See more
59 04
5662639 9859013453 519259408 347
See more
08054 6676
9800 29 718557
See more